American Process Management (APM) is seeking a Business Analyst to provide business intelligence support for Fortune 500 clients. APM brings real-time analytics to large-scale projects.
This position will be client facing, where strong communications skills, understanding of business processes, and requirements gathering are required.
Responsibilities
- Develop capital budgets and forecasts for project portfolio utilizing financial and operational models.
- Coordinate with cross-functional teams to gather information, improve processes, and resolve issues.
- Perform extensive cost analysis and identify cost savings opportunities
- Integrate and compile data from multiple datasets to build reporting solutions that provide data-driven analysis of performance, financials, schedule, risk & other KPIs
- Generate and present monthly capital financial reports
- Cleanse and transform unformatted, duplicate, incomplete or outlier data to develop dynamic Tableau/ Power BI dashboards, work with stakeholders to ensure deliverables are in alignment with business needs
- Data Visualization experience (Tableau/Power BI) is required
- Project Management experience (especially Project Controls) is preferred
- Proficiency in SQL, with experience working with large, complex datasets and performing ETL processes
- Bachelor’s degree in MIS, IT, Computer Science, Data Science or a related field
- Minimum 2 years of experience in identifying, gathering business requirements to build data visualization solutions that establish cross-team clarity amongst both technical and non-technical audiences
- Minimum 2 years of experience with MS Excel functions, Power Query to extract and transform data from multiple sources, perform complex calculations and generate reports
- Lead multiple time-sensitive tasks with competing priorities with minimum guidance & acute attention to detail
